Treasure Hunt Numbers

Developed by: Priscila (with assistance from Profy technology)
Knowledge Area/Subjects: Mathematics
Theme: Combining Mathematics and Physical Activity

The Treasure Hunt Numbers activity is designed to take fourth-grade students on an invigorating journey of mathematical discovery, blending the excitement of a treasure hunt with the rigors of problem-solving. The premise of the game revolves around hiding 'treasure' tokens, each marked with a unique number, in various locations either within the classroom or the surrounding schoolyard. Prior to embarking on this adventure, students will be organized into small teams, fostering collaboration and teamwork. Each team will be presented with a series of math problems that they must solve collaboratively. These problems will serve as clues, guiding the students to the locations of the hidden treasures. This engaging game necessitates not only the application of mathematical knowledge but also encourages physical movement and exploration, making it a quintessentially active learning experience. Through participating in Treasure Hunt Numbers, students will experience firsthand the joy and relevance of mathematics in a fun, interactive setting, far removed from the traditional confines of classroom learning. The activity is designed to cater to different learning styles, incorporating hands-on, project-based, and game-based learning methodologies to motivate and inspire students in their mathematical pursuits.

Lesson Content

The Treasure Hunt Numbers activity incorporates key mathematical concepts and skills relevant to the fourth-grade curriculum. The selected math problems will cover areas such as basic arithmetic (addition, subtraction, multiplication, and division), number sense, and potentially introduce elementary aspects of geometry and algebra, tailored to the proficiency levels of the participants. This blend of topics ensures a comprehensive workout of their math abilities, integrating theoretical knowledge with practical application in a dynamic, real-world scenario.

  • Basic arithmetic operations
  • Number sense and place value
  • Introduction to geometry (identifying shapes, basic measurements)
  • Elementary algebraic thinking (patterns and simple equations)
  • Real-world application of mathematical concepts

Schedule

The Treasure Hunt Numbers activity is designed to unfold over two sessions, each lasting 60 minutes. The first session focuses on introducing the game's rules, forming teams, and beginning the math problem-solving process that leads to the hiding spots of the treasures. The second session is dedicated to completing the treasure hunt, followed by a group discussion reflecting on the lessons learned and the mathematics concepts applied during the activity.

  • Session 1: Introduction to the game, team formation, and start of the math-based clue solving (60 minutes).
  • Session 2: Completion of the treasure hunt, debriefing, and reflection on the learning experience (60 minutes).

Materials and tools:

The resources required for the Treasure Hunt Numbers activity are designed to be easily accessible and cost-effective, ensuring that the game can be replicated in various educational settings. The preparation phase involves creating or sourcing the treasure tokens, which can range from simple number cards to themed objects that stimulate students' imagination. The math problems, tailored to the curriculum and students' abilities, will be the intellectual cornerstone of the game, necessitating careful consideration and creativity in their design. The physical layout of the classroom or schoolyard should be leveraged to its full potential, creating a dynamic and engaging environment for the treasure hunt.

  • Treasure tokens with distinct numbers
  • List of math problems for each team
  • Maps or clues indicating the general vicinity of treasures
  • Notebooks and pens for students to work out the problems
  • Stopwatches or timers to maintain a sense of urgency
